C/C++
文章平均质量分 69
linalg
这个作者很懒,什么都没留下…
展开
-
C++单例
C++单例中也存在线程安全问题,这篇文章总结单例模式的各种创建方式,讨论利弊。单例的目的是为实现结构对象中只有一个实例,对于类的构造函数,拷贝构造函数、赋值构造函数应当做对应处理。普通构造函数和析构函数 应为private 级别,拷贝构造函数和赋值构造函数应当删除,防止构造多个对象。以下分析懒汉式、饿汉式、call_once 等构造方式及利弊分析。1. 懒汉式//MyClass.hclass MyClass{ public: static MyClass* get...原创 2022-03-14 17:38:47 · 5542 阅读 · 0 评论 -
Windows下 C++代码检测工具
最近在查阅一些windows系统下的C++代码及性能检测工具, 按照检测类别分别静态检测和动态检测。静态检测: 在程序没有被实际执行的情况下执行的计算机软件分析,大部分是对源代码的分析和检测。动态检测: 通过在真实或虚拟处理器上执行程序来执行的计算机软件的分析。动态检测范围包括:代码覆盖率分析、 内存检测、安全性分析、并发分析、性能分析等。今天的文章主要针对 静态检测 及 动态检测...原创 2019-07-06 12:53:22 · 5802 阅读 · 0 评论